projects
/
openwrt
/
openwrt.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
ar71xx: add support for GL.iNet GL-USB150
[openwrt/openwrt.git]
/
target
/
linux
/
ar71xx
/
base-files
/
lib
/
upgrade
/
platform.sh
diff --git
a/target/linux/ar71xx/base-files/lib/upgrade/platform.sh
b/target/linux/ar71xx/base-files/lib/upgrade/platform.sh
index 4ee467180d883fee1ca19c780e5d8e59a018a3ce..fcf329478c6453efb6a184bdc3d2afc76a430176 100755
(executable)
--- a/
target/linux/ar71xx/base-files/lib/upgrade/platform.sh
+++ b/
target/linux/ar71xx/base-files/lib/upgrade/platform.sh
@@
-7,7
+7,7
@@
PART_NAME=firmware
RAMFS_COPY_DATA=/lib/ar71xx.sh
PART_NAME=firmware
RAMFS_COPY_DATA=/lib/ar71xx.sh
-[ -x /usr/sbin/nandwrite ] && RAMFS_COPY_BIN=/usr/sbin/nandwrite
+RAMFS_COPY_BIN='nandwrite'
CI_BLKSZ=65536
CI_LDADR=0x80060000
CI_BLKSZ=65536
CI_LDADR=0x80060000
@@
-184,7
+184,7
@@
alfa_check_image() {
}
platform_nand_board_name() {
}
platform_nand_board_name() {
- local board=$(
ar71xx_
board_name)
+ local board=$(board_name)
case "$board" in
rb*) echo "routerboard";;
case "$board" in
rb*) echo "routerboard";;
@@
-193,7
+193,7
@@
platform_nand_board_name() {
}
platform_check_image() {
}
platform_check_image() {
- local board=$(
ar71xx_
board_name)
+ local board=$(board_name)
local magic="$(get_magic_word "$1")"
local magic_long="$(get_magic_long "$1")"
local magic="$(get_magic_word "$1")"
local magic_long="$(get_magic_long "$1")"
@@
-203,10
+203,12
@@
platform_check_image() {
airgatewaypro|\
airgateway|\
airrouter|\
airgatewaypro|\
airgateway|\
airrouter|\
+ ap121f|\
ap132|\
ap531b0|\
ap90q|\
archer-c25-v1|\
ap132|\
ap531b0|\
ap90q|\
archer-c25-v1|\
+ archer-c58-v1|\
archer-c59-v1|\
archer-c60-v1|\
bullet-m|\
archer-c59-v1|\
archer-c60-v1|\
bullet-m|\
@@
-248,6
+250,7
@@
platform_check_image() {
gl-ar300|\
gl-domino|\
gl-mifi|\
gl-ar300|\
gl-domino|\
gl-mifi|\
+ gl-usb150|\
hiwifi-hc6361|\
hornet-ub-x2|\
jwap230|\
hiwifi-hc6361|\
hornet-ub-x2|\
jwap230|\
@@
-286,6
+289,7
@@
platform_check_image() {
wpj342|\
wpj344|\
wpj531|\
wpj342|\
wpj344|\
wpj531|\
+ wpj558|\
wpj563|\
wrt400n|\
wrtnode2q|\
wpj563|\
wrt400n|\
wrtnode2q|\
@@
-322,7
+326,6
@@
platform_check_image() {
hornet-ub|\
mr12|\
mr16|\
hornet-ub|\
mr12|\
mr16|\
- wpj558|\
zbt-we1526|\
zcn-1523h-2|\
zcn-1523h-5)
zbt-we1526|\
zcn-1523h-2|\
zcn-1523h-5)
@@
-411,6
+414,7
@@
platform_check_image() {
tl-wa830re-v2|\
tl-wa850re|\
tl-wa850re-v2|\
tl-wa830re-v2|\
tl-wa850re|\
tl-wa850re-v2|\
+ tl-wa855re-v1|\
tl-wa860re|\
tl-wa901nd-v2|\
tl-wa901nd-v3|\
tl-wa860re|\
tl-wa901nd-v2|\
tl-wa901nd-v3|\
@@
-445,6
+449,7
@@
platform_check_image() {
tl-wr841n-v9|\
tl-wr842n-v2|\
tl-wr842n-v3|\
tl-wr841n-v9|\
tl-wr842n-v2|\
tl-wr842n-v3|\
+ tl-wr902ac-v1|\
tl-wr941nd-v5|\
tl-wr941nd-v6|\
tl-wr940n-v4|\
tl-wr941nd-v5|\
tl-wr941nd-v6|\
tl-wr940n-v4|\
@@
-647,6
+652,7
@@
platform_check_image() {
return 0;
;;
# these boards use metadata images
return 0;
;;
# these boards use metadata images
+ fritz300e|\
rb-750-r2|\
rb-750up-r2|\
rb-941-2nd|\
rb-750-r2|\
rb-750up-r2|\
rb-941-2nd|\
@@
-664,7
+670,7
@@
platform_check_image() {
}
platform_pre_upgrade() {
}
platform_pre_upgrade() {
- local board=$(
ar71xx_
board_name)
+ local board=$(board_name)
case "$board" in
c-60|\
case "$board" in
c-60|\
@@
-723,7
+729,7
@@
platform_pre_upgrade() {
}
platform_nand_pre_upgrade() {
}
platform_nand_pre_upgrade() {
- local board=$(
ar71xx_
board_name)
+ local board=$(board_name)
case "$board" in
rb*)
case "$board" in
rb*)
@@
-738,7
+744,7
@@
platform_nand_pre_upgrade() {
}
platform_do_upgrade() {
}
platform_do_upgrade() {
- local board=$(
ar71xx_
board_name)
+ local board=$(board_name)
case "$board" in
all0258n)
case "$board" in
all0258n)